A Professional Certificate in Bioinformatics for Clinical Trials equips participants with the crucial bioinformatics skills needed to analyze complex genomic data within the clinical trial setting. This specialized training directly addresses the growing demand for bioinformaticians in pharmaceutical companies and research institutions.
The program's learning outcomes typically include proficiency in next-generation sequencing data analysis (NGS), genomic variant interpretation, statistical analysis for clinical trial data, and the application of bioinformatics tools for drug discovery and development. Students will gain practical experience through hands-on projects and case studies, mirroring real-world clinical trial scenarios. This ensures they are prepared for immediate contributions upon completion.
The duration of such a certificate program varies, typically ranging from a few months to a year, depending on the intensity and curriculum design. Many programs offer flexible online learning options, catering to professionals seeking upskilling or career transitions within the biomedical field.
